www.delorie.com/archives/browse.cgi   search  
Mail Archives: geda-user/2018/01/21/07:21:32

X-Authentication-Warning: delorie.com: mail set sender to geda-user-bounces using -f
X-Recipient: geda-user AT delorie DOT com
To: geda-user AT delorie DOT com
From: "Richard Rasker (rasker AT linetec DOT nl) [via geda-user AT delorie DOT com]" <geda-user AT delorie DOT com>
Subject: [geda-user] Bad gschem errors after trying new Linux version & reverting
Message-ID: <d770e638-a03a-e3dd-9eb9-7fe6d0231bcc@linetec.nl>
Date: Sun, 21 Jan 2018 13:18:56 +0100
User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101
Thunderbird/52.5.0
MIME-Version: 1.0
Reply-To: geda-user AT delorie DOT com

This is a multi-part message in MIME format.
--------------4045C7F8447FC8843A718FC6
Content-Type: text/plain; charset=utf-8; format=flowed
Content-Transfer-Encoding: 7bit

Hello,

For several years, I've had gEDA/gschem etc. running without many 
problems on Linux Mint 17 KDE.
Yet after trying Mint 18.3 KDE (while retaining 17.3's root directory in 
a dual-boot configuration), gschem stopped working after reverting to 
17.3; see the attached log file. These are the two main error messages 
in English:

"Cannot load gschem configuration - Loading RC file failed 
[/usr/share/gEDA/system-gafrc]: ERROR: no code for module (ice-9 
hash-table)"
and
"Cannot load gschem configuration - Loading RC file failed 
[/usr/share/gEDA/system-gschemrc]: ERROR: Unbound variable: 
color-map-make-friendly"

After this, gschem starts, but in a completely messed-up and unusable 
fashion, where it can't find symbols and settings.

I do not understand how this could have happened -- I've been very 
careful to retain the full Mint 17 root directory, with a fully 
functional installation of gEDA/gschem etcetera. In Mint 18, I managed 
to install a working version of gEDA/gschem, and it opened some of my 
schematic and PCB files without problem. Only after going back to Mint 
17 again (because of some showstopper bugs in 18), this problem arises.

So my guess is that it has to to with changes in my /home directory 
(which is on a separate HD partition), but I can't figure out what 
causes this, nor how to solve it. I tried renaming the ~/.gEDA directory 
to effectively hide it from gschem and force a start without customized 
settings (which maight have been changed in Mint 18), but to no avail. 
Also, removing the desktop configuration files with GTK settings and the 
likes doesn't change anything.

Does anyone have an idea what might cause this?

Thanks in advance,

Richard

--------------4045C7F8447FC8843A718FC6
Content-Type: text/x-log;
 name="gschem-20180121-1.log"
Content-Transfer-Encoding: 7bit
Content-Disposition: attachment;
 filename="gschem-20180121-1.log"

gEDA/gschem versie 1.9.2.20150930
gEDA/gschem komt ABSOLUUT ZONDER GARANTIE; zie het COPYING bestand voor meer informatie.
Dit is vrije software, en U wordt aangemoedigt dit te herdistribueren onder bepaalde
condities; zie het COPYING bestand voor meer informatie.

Lees init scm bestand [/usr/share/gEDA/scheme/gschem.scm]

Traceren:
In ice-9/boot-9.scm:
1650: 19 [#<procedure 2373330 ()>]
In unknown file:
   ?: 18 [primitive-load-path "geda.scm"]
In geda.scm:
   8: 17 [#<procedure 23712e0 ()>]
In ice-9/boot-9.scm:
3513: 16 [process-use-modules (((geda log-rotate)))]
 627: 15 [map #<procedure 1e27ca0 at ice-9/boot-9.scm:3513:25 (mif-args)> ((#))]
3514: 14 [#<procedure 1e27ca0 at ice-9/boot-9.scm:3513:25 (mif-args)> (#)]
2783: 13 [resolve-interface (geda log-rotate) #:select ...]
2708: 12 [#<procedure 1e1a5c0 at ice-9/boot-9.scm:2696:4 (name #:optional autoload version #:key ensure)> # ...]
2981: 11 [try-module-autoload (geda log-rotate) #f]
2320: 10 [save-module-excursion #<procedure 23be150 at ice-9/boot-9.scm:2982:17 ()>]
3001: 9 [#<procedure 23be150 at ice-9/boot-9.scm:2982:17 ()>]
In unknown file:
   ?: 8 [primitive-load-path "geda/log-rotate" ...]
In geda/log-rotate.scm:
  22: 7 [#<procedure 23cd9e0 ()>]
In ice-9/boot-9.scm:
3513: 6 [process-use-modules (((geda os)) ((srfi srfi-1)) ((ice-9 ftw)) ...)]
 627: 5 [map #<procedure 1e27ca0 at ice-9/boot-9.scm:3513:25 (mif-args)> #]
3514: 4 [#<procedure 1e27ca0 at ice-9/boot-9.scm:3513:25 (mif-args)> (#)]
2786: 3 [resolve-interface (ice-9 hash-table) #:select ...]
In unknown file:
   ?: 2 [scm-error misc-error #f ...]
In ice-9/boot-9.scm:
 102: 1 [#<procedure 2367440 at ice-9/boot-9.scm:97:6 (thrown-k . args)> misc-error ...]
In unknown file:
   ?: 0 [apply-smob/1 #<catch-closure 236c620> misc-error ...]

ERROR: In procedure apply-smob/1:
ERROR: no code for module (ice-9 hash-table)
FOUT: Laden van RC bestand faalde [/usr/share/gEDA/system-gafrc]: ERROR: no code for module (ice-9 hash-table)


Traceren:
In ice-9/boot-9.scm:
 157: 8 [catch #t #<catch-closure 1e87400> ...]
In unknown file:
   ?: 7 [apply-smob/1 #<catch-closure 1e87400>]
In ice-9/boot-9.scm:
 157: 6 [catch #t #<catch-closure 2249420> ...]
In unknown file:
   ?: 5 [apply-smob/1 #<catch-closure 2249420>]
In ice-9/eval.scm:
 386: 4 [eval #<memoized (color-map-make-friendly display-color-map)> ()]
 393: 3 [eval #<memoized color-map-make-friendly> ()]
In unknown file:
   ?: 2 [memoize-variable-access! # #]
In ice-9/boot-9.scm:
 102: 1 [#<procedure 2367740 at ice-9/boot-9.scm:97:6 (thrown-k . args)> unbound-variable ...]
In unknown file:
   ?: 0 [apply-smob/1 #<catch-closure 22493a0> unbound-variable ...]

ERROR: In procedure apply-smob/1:
ERROR: Unbound variable: color-map-make-friendly
FOUT: Laden van RC bestand faalde [/usr/share/gEDA/system-gschemrc]: ERROR: Unbound variable: color-map-make-friendly

Bezig met laden van schema [/home/richard/electron/TwenTechnology/SiloProbe/LT_SiloProbe_v2.0/LT_SiloProbe_v2.0.sch]
Komponent [title-A2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[dual-opamp-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es U1:
	symversion=0.2 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[capacitor-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es C2:
	symversion=0.1 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[capacitor-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es C1:
	symversion=0.1 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[gnd-1.sym] is niet in de komponenten bibliotheek gevonden
Komponent [gnd-1.sym] is niet in de komponenten bibliotheek gevonden
Komponent [generic-power.sym] is niet in de komponenten bibliotheek gevonden
Komponent [generic-power.sym] is niet in de komponenten bibliotheek gevonden
Komponent [dual-opamp-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es U2:
	symversion=0.2 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[capacitor-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es C4:
	symversion=0.1 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[capacitor-1.sym] is niet in de komponenten bibliotheek gevonden
WAARSCHUWING: Symbool versie afwijking bij refdes C3:
	symversion=0.1 bijgevoegd aan bedoelde symbool, maar geen symversion= in het symbool bestand
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[resistor-2.sym] is niet in de komponenten bibliotheek gevonden
Komponent [gnd-1.sym] is niet in de komponenten bibliotheek gevonden
Komponent [gnd-1.sym] is niet in de komponenten bibliotheek gevonden
Komponent [generic-power.sym] is niet in de komponenten bibliotheek gevonden
Komponent [generic-power.sym] is niet in de komponenten bibliotheek gevonden
Komponent [input-1.sym] is niet in de komponenten bibliotheek gevonden
Komponent [output-1.sym] is niet in de komponenten bibliotheek gevonden
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Cu_t'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/_Copy'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/_Delete'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Copy Mode'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Multiple Copy Mode'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Move Mode'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Rotate 90 Mode'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Mirror Mode'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Edit...'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Slot...'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Lock'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Unlock'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Embed Component/Picture'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Unembed Component/Picture'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/Update Component'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'Hie_rarchy/_Down Schematic'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'Hie_rarchy/Down _Symbol'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'Hie_rarchy/D_ocumentation...'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/_Attach'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/_Detach'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/Show _Value'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/Show _Name'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/Show _Both'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item 'A_ttributes/_Toggle Visibility'
Probeerde de gevoeligheid in te stellen op een niet bestaand menu_item '_Edit/_Paste'
geda_color_map_get_color: assertion 'map[index].enabled' failedgeda_color_map_get_color: assertion 'map[index].enabled' failed
--------------4045C7F8447FC8843A718FC6--

- Raw text -


  webmaster     delorie software   privacy  
  Copyright © 2019   by DJ Delorie     Updated Jul 2019